Crystal field splitting of Pr3+ in PrAl2 investigated by inelastic neutron scattering

Abstract:We report the.results of an experimental determination of the crystal field splitting of Pr3+ in PrAl2 by means of inelastic neutron scattering. For the crystal field parameters we obtain B4 = (47.2 ± 4.0) × 10?4 meV and B6 = ? (156 ± 12) × 10?6 meV.
